Which statement about Mecca is accurate? Islamic law is decided in Mecca. Mecca was the city where Allah lived. Only Islamic fol

lowers ever traveled to Mecca. Mecca is located on the coastal plain near the Red Sea
History
1 answer:
mylen [45]3 years ago
3 0

Answer: Mecca is located on the coastal plain near the red sea

Explanation:

Mecca is a city located within a valley and surrounded by desert. It is in southwestern Saudi Arabia in the region of Hejazi and Tihamah, which it's a coastal plain near the Red Sea.
